How to make oranges in wine recipe

oranges and wineIngredients

  • 3/4 c Sugar
  • 1 Cinnamon
  • 1 c Water
  • 4 Lemon slices
  • 1 c Red wine

Directions

  • Heat sugar & water until sugar dissolves.
  • Add remaining ingredients and bring to boil.
  • Simmer 15 minutes, strain and pour over oranges.
  • Chill at least 4 hours.
  • Present in crystal bowl.
